Let's begin by demystifying what cryptocurrency actually is. At its core, it's a digital or virtual currency secured by cryptography, making it nearly impossible to counterfeit or double-spend. The underlying technology, blockchain, acts as a decentralized, distributed ledger that records all transactions across a network of computers. This transparency and security are key pillars of crypto's appeal. Think of it like a global, shared spreadsheet that everyone can see but no single entity controls. This distributed nature means no central authority, like a bank or government, can unilaterally alter the rules or seize your assets.

Beyond simply buying and holding, the crypto space offers intriguing avenues for generating passive income. This is where the "crypto income" aspect truly begins to take shape. One of the most popular methods is through staking. Many cryptocurrencies utilize a "proof-of-stake" consensus mechanism, where network participants lock up their coins to help validate transactions and secure the network. In return, they receive rewards, essentially earning interest on their holdings. It's akin to earning dividends on stocks, but with the potential for higher yields depending on the specific cryptocurrency and staking period.

Another exciting avenue is lending. Decentralized finance (DeFi) platforms allow users to lend their cryptocurrencies to others and earn interest on those loans. These platforms operate on smart contracts, removing the need for traditional intermediaries like banks. The interest rates can be attractive, but it's essential to understand the risks involved, including smart contract vulnerabilities and the potential for impermanent loss in some DeFi protocols.

One of the most significant evolutions in the crypto space beyond simple currency is the rise of Decentralized Finance, or DeFi. DeFi aims to recreate traditional financial services – like lending, borrowing, and trading – but in a decentralized manner, powered by blockchain technology and smart contracts. For those looking to generate income, DeFi presents a rich landscape of opportunities. Beyond basic staking on proof-of-stake networks, you can explore liquidity providing. This involves depositing your cryptocurrency into decentralized exchanges (DEXs) or lending protocols, essentially providing the trading pairs or loanable funds that enable others to transact. In return, you earn a share of the trading fees or interest generated by these platforms.

However, DeFi is not without its complexities and risks. Smart contracts, the automated agreements that underpin DeFi, can have vulnerabilities. If a smart contract is exploited, the deposited funds can be lost. Furthermore, the concept of "impermanent loss" is crucial to understand when providing liquidity. This occurs when the price of the assets you've deposited into a liquidity pool diverges significantly from their price when you deposited them. While you still earn fees, the value of your holdings might be less than if you had simply held them separately. Thorough research into the specific DeFi protocols, their audited smart contracts, and the associated risks is paramount before committing any capital.

Consider staking. Many cryptocurrencies use a proof-of-stake (PoS) consensus mechanism, where validators are chosen to create new blocks based on the number of coins they hold. By "staking" your coins, you essentially delegate your holdings to a validator or become one yourself, and in return, you receive a portion of the network's transaction fees or newly minted coins as a reward. This is akin to earning dividends on stocks, but often with much higher yields, and without the need for a broker. The beauty of staking is that it’s typically a passive activity. Once you've staked your assets, you can largely let them work for you, generating a consistent flow of income.

Then there's lending in DeFi. Decentralized lending platforms allow individuals to lend their crypto assets to borrowers, earning interest in the process. These platforms operate without intermediaries like banks, using smart contracts to automate the lending and borrowing process. The interest rates on these platforms can be significantly more attractive than those offered by traditional financial institutions, especially for stablecoins (cryptocurrencies pegged to the value of a fiat currency like the US dollar). This provides a relatively low-risk way to earn passive income, as stablecoins mitigate the price volatility often associated with other cryptocurrencies.

Another avenue is yield farming and liquidity provision. These are more advanced strategies that involve providing liquidity to decentralized exchanges (DEXs). DEXs allow users to trade cryptocurrencies directly with each other, but they require "liquidity pools" – reserves of paired tokens that facilitate these trades. By depositing your crypto assets into these pools, you earn trading fees generated by the exchange. Yield farming takes this a step further, where liquidity providers are often incentivized with additional token rewards, sometimes offering very high annual percentage yields (APYs). While these strategies can offer substantial returns, they also come with higher risks, including impermanent loss (a potential downside when providing liquidity) and smart contract vulnerabilities.

Beyond staking and lending, the realm of decentralized autonomous organizations (DAOs) presents another fascinating avenue. DAOs are essentially member-owned communities governed by smart contracts and code. By acquiring governance tokens of a DAO, you not only gain a say in its future direction but also often benefit from the organization's success through revenue sharing or other incentives. This model fosters a sense of collective ownership and empowers individuals to participate in ventures they believe in, directly contributing to their financial growth through active engagement. It’s a testament to how Crypto Income Freedom can be intertwined with passion and purpose.

NFTs (Non-Fungible Tokens) also offer a nascent but evolving landscape for income generation, moving beyond their initial hype as digital collectibles. Artists and creators can mint their work as NFTs, selling them directly to a global audience and retaining royalties on secondary sales. For investors, owning valuable NFTs can generate passive income through rental platforms, allowing others to use the NFT for a fee, or through appreciation in value. While more niche, the innovative applications of NFTs continue to expand, hinting at further income-generating possibilities within the crypto space.
